Cal Barrett, Men's Basketball
Cal Barrett signed his letter of intent to play for Forsyth Tech on Tuesday, April 15. Cal is a 6'9 forward from Winston Salem, NC. Cal was a standout at Bishop McGuinness Catholic High School in Kernersville under Coach Josh Thompson. During his senior campaign (2023-2024) Cal averaged 8.4 PPG, 6.4 RPG, & 3.3 APG for the Villains and was named a Triad Area All-Star. During the 2024-2025 basketball season, Cal attended Moravian Prep where he competed on both the Regional and National teams.
"Cal fits exactly what we are looking for in a forward," said head coach Lucas Hunter. "I am excited to coach Cal and think his offensive skill at his size will create tough matchups for opponents. Cal can make plays around the basket and is comfortable popping off ball screens to knock down threes. Cal comes from a great family and I am excited that he chose to play locally at Forsyth Tech, it is great to add another Winston Salem native to our team. Cal loves the game and will be a great addition to our locker room."
